Dr. Wendy Osefo is making some big updates to her gorgeous Maryland home. On March 10, The Real Housewives of Potomac cast member showed "Day 1 of construction" at her house, and while she didn't reveal the exact renovation plans, the roof of the home was already being worked on.

Although it's not yet clear what changes are happening, the home is already incredibly fabulous. While giving BravoTV.com a tour in the video above, Wendy highlighted the chic "white room," the cozy "office/library," and the family room that her sons, Karter and Kruz, helped her design. The kitchen, where Wendy said "it goes down," is filled with rose gold accents, and the formal dining room has "a lot of beautiful pieces," including an eye-catching chandelier.

The glamorous primary bedroom is "where the magic happens" in the home, but her bathroom is particularly "special" for one notable reason: it has a Roman-style shower. 

While it seems there are more permanent changes on the way, in December 2021, Wendy gave the home a temporary transformation for the holidays. “Tis’ the season,” Wendy wrote in the caption of an Instagram video showing two breathtaking trees and other festive decor. “Thank you to [Stage Well Designs] for transforming my home into a winter wonderland.”
